COMMON USE FOR THIS MEDICINE:
1- For the palliative treatment of advanced CARCINOMA IN PROSTATE
2- For the treatment of UTERINE LEIOMYOMA
3- For the treatment of ENDOMETRIOSIS
4- For the treatment of CENTRAL PRECOCIOUS PUBERTY in children.

STOP TAKING THIS MEDICINE AND GET EMERGENCY HELP IMMEDIATELY IF ANY OF THE
FOLLOWING OCCURS (SEE SYMPTOMS BELOW):
Shortness of breath fast or irregular breathing fever joint pain fast
pulse lightheadedness or fainting swelling of face hives & itching.
CALL YOUR DOCTOR IMMEDIATELY IF YOU EXPERIENCE:
Breast enlargement; Severe skin itching with patches; Vaginal bleeding.
OTHER SIDE EFFECTS:
Injection site redness or swelling; Injection site pain; Acne; Generalized
pain; Skin redness; Skin rash; Nausea; Headache; Difficulty swallowing;
Nervousness; Increased sensitivity to sunlight; Sleepiness; Vomiting.
If symptoms are mild but do not go away or are bothersome check with your
doctor. IF ANY OF THE ABOVE SIDE EFFECTS IS SEVERE CALL YOUR DOCTOR
IMMEDIATELY.
PRECAUTIONS AND WARNINGS:
* STOP TAKING MEDICINE & GET EMERGENCY HELP IMMEDIATELY IF A
HYPERSENSITIVITY OR ANAPHYLACTIC REACTION occurs: (see symptoms below):-
* shortness of breath fast or irregular breathing fever joint pain fast
pulse lightheadedness or fainting swelling of face hives & itching.
* This medicine is CONTRAINDICATED for use during pregnancy. CALL YOUR DOCTOR
IMMEDIATELY IF PREGNANT or intend to become pregnant.
* It is important that you keep your follow-up appointments with your doctor.
* ENDOMETRIOSIS PATIENTS: This medication should stop menstration. Contact
your doctor if menstration persists.
* PROSTATE CANCER PATIENTS: Notify MD if you develop new or worsened symptoms
after start of treatment.
* PROSTATE CANCER PATIENTS: Response to therapy should be monitored by
